Frankly it is hard for me to understand how Texas A&M is not in the tournament.  22-12, 4 Quad 1 wins, 5-0 in Quad 2 games, NET 42.  Just beat Auburn and blew out Arkansas on consecutive days, already beat Arkansas earlier this year, win at 6 seed Alabama, out of conference win at Notre Dame. 

Indiana crying about the play-in game is funny.  I think A&M has a legit gripe though.
